Do you really think that the "bad guys" wouldn't be able to obtain Metasploit if they really wanted to..? Come on, you're talking about hackers here. Anything and everything can be a weapon, in the wrong hands. A screwdriver can be lethal, but it is also used to turn screws. Better to make the security of the software out there better through pen-testing with Metasploit so everybody is safer. n3td3v wrote:
